Whenever tries to print any word document, gives an error message and word
crashes modname sr32.dll Regards, -- Anup |

sr32.dll is a Hewlett Packard printer driver. Try removing and reinstalling
the printer. If it still doesn't work, download the latest version of the driver from HP. Hi,
I have the same problem. The error message is: AppName: winword.exe AppVersion: 11.0.6568.0 ModName: sr32.dll Offset: 0001b399 I restarted the machine, reinstalled the printer drivers and check against virus and spyware and the error continues. The printer is a HP2600n Color printer. I have XP SP2 with all patches installed and Office 2003 in the same conditions. Any help will be very appreciated. Regards.
